CRUZ v. MULTNOMAH COUNTY

A155157.

381 P.3d 856 (2016)

279 Or.App. 1

Miguel Cabrera CRUZ, Plaintiff-Appellant, v. MULTNOMAH COUNTY and Multnomah County Sheriff's Office, Defendants-Respondents.

Court of Appeals of Oregon.

June 22, 2016.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Jennifer J. Middleton argued the cause for appellant. With her on the opening brief were Kevin Diaz and Johnson, Johnson, Larson & Schaller, PC. With her on the reply brief were Kevin Diaz , Stephen William Manning , and Johnson, Johnson & Schaller, PC.

Carlos J. Calandriello argued the cause for respondents. With him on the brief was Jenny M. Madkour.

Anna Ciesielski filed the brief amici curiae for American Immigration Lawyers Association Oregon Chapter and National Lawyers Guild Portland Chapter.

Erin L. McKee filed the brief amici curiae for Oregon Justice Resource Center, Center for Intercultural Organizing, Oregon Dream Activist, and Causa.

Before Armstrong, Presiding Judge, and Egan, Judge, and Wollheim, Senior Judge.


Plaintiff brought two claims for damages against defendants Multnomah County and Multnomah County Sheriff's Office (MCSO) based on his detention in the Multnomah County Jail under a federal immigration detainer. He alleged a claim for false imprisonment and a claim based on violation of ORS 181A.820(1).1
